Overall a pretty good experience. Auto100 were easy to deal with and the buying process was smooth. I'll point out that they don't do test drives. You are given the option to test drive a car AFTER it's paid for and you can reject it at that point if it's not to your liking. This does mean you have to put up 100% of the cost of the car up front without ever driving it. Luckily, I have driven the exact model I was buying before and knew what I was getting myself into. This doesn't sit right with me though, they recommended that I go for a test drive at another dealer and come back to them to buy their car. I was happy with my car but that doesn't change the fact that I had to buy it without ever seeing it driven. I had a chance to see the car in person, sit in it, start it. The buying experience, could and perhaps should be improved. I don't have anything negative to say about it, I had a chance to see the car again, start it, test drive it before signing the paperwork, the car was pulled out, parked outside and I could drive away. Auto100 sell prestige, luxury cars but the handover experience is far from that, you sign the paperwork, your new car is pulled out of storage, parked outside and that's it. You go there to realise your dream, buy that sports car you wanted but the handover experience is no different than buying a used Corsa from a local Evans Halshaw. Again, it wasn't bad, it was smooth and quick but it was still very underwhelming. If you go there expecting to pull a car cover in a nice handover bay to unveil your new car, this is not it. Lastly, the prep team isn't great. The car was clean and polished but also had every crevice and rubber seal caked with dried polishing compound like it was someone's first time polishing a car. In the future I'd definitely opt for not having the car cleaned by Auto100, it took me longer to clean all of the dried polishing compound from every panel gap on the car than it would have to just detail the car properly to begin with.
